As release manager for Quillsearch at Bramblewick Media, you own the nightly reindex pipeline that rebuilds the full search corpus between 01:00 and 04:00 local time. The reindex job is versioned like any other release: a failed build must never be promoted, because a partial index silently drops results for long-tail queries. Before each promotion, confirm the checksum report from the staging index and verify that document counts match the prior night within tolerance. The reindex bundle is then signed against the key below.

deploy key for bajef-yaguf: bky19_Nj7Lji5rR3rCBH1SEnc

## Deployment

Welcome aboard. Before deploying Ferngate, read the stale-cache postmortem in the docs folder: last quarter, a deploy shipped with the cache invalidation window left at its development value, and users saw week-old pricing for six hours. As a result, deploys now fail preflight unless every cache-related setting is explicitly pinned in the environment file, with no fallbacks. Copy the template, adjust per target, and have a second engineer sign off. The production-approved values are listed directly below.

config for kajeg-kahog:
WENIX_LOG_LEVEL=debug
WENIX_METRICS_HOST=metrics.wenix.qirvansys.corp
WENIX_POOL_SIZE=4

# Service Accounts: String Extraction

The `extract-i18n` script pulls translatable strings from all Bramblewick repos and pushes them to the Glossa service. It runs under the `i18n-extractor` service account. Do not run it under your personal account; Glossa rate-limits individual users aggressively. The account has write access to the staging catalog only. Set the token in your shell before invoking the script. The current staging token is below.

API key for kahap-kafog: zpat15_6qzxZ7YR8aDwjmp